Join us this Winter and keep away the January blues by learning how to hand-build functional and sculptural pots without using a potter’s wheel in this relaxed class. The class follows a series of projects delivered to the whole group, and will cover all of the making techniques needed to create pottery without using the wheel.

Taught by professional potter, Will Broughton, participants will learn how to create professional-looking pots using slab, pinching and coiling techniques. The classes are run on a project basis and will build upon the previous week’s skill base as participants gain confidence and independence.

This class is suitable for beginners and returners.

Run over 6 weeks, students will make a pot a week, learning from the results as they go. By the end of the course, students will have gained invaluable tips and tricks to create hand-built pots and take home a collection of fantastic hand-made pottery.
